Fort McMurray's Unique Needs
What sets Fort McMurray apart from other rural communities is its unique blend of urban and rural characteristics, presenting distinct healthcare challenges that require tailored solutions.
The city's industrial nature, driven by the oil sands industry, brings a large influx of workers, many of whom are transient and may not have established primary care providers. This creates industrial challenges, such as managing the health of a shifting population, which can be complex and demanding.
Remote healthcare is another significant consideration in Fort McMurray. The city's geographic isolation can make it difficult to access specialized healthcare services, which can result in delayed diagnosis and treatment. In addition, the harsh climate and limited transportation infrastructure can hinder emergency response times, making timely medical interventions a challenge.
To address these unique needs, community medicine in Fort McMurray must be adaptable, innovative, and responsive to the specific demands of the region. By acknowledging and understanding these challenges, healthcare providers can develop targeted solutions that meet the distinct requirements of this industrial-rural community, ultimately improving health outcomes and quality of life for its residents.

Why Choose Community Medicine
Why Choose Community Medicine
Community medicine offers a unique approach to healthcare, focusing on the social and environmental determinants of health to provide thorough and patient-centered care. This approach prioritizes understanding the root causes of health issues, rather than just treating symptoms. By addressing the broader factors that influence health, community medicine can have a more profound impact on overall well-being.
Rural access: Community medicine often focuses on serving rural or underserved populations, ensuring that everyone has access to quality healthcare, regardless of their location.
Preventive focus: By emphasizing prevention and early intervention, community medicine can help reduce the burden of chronic diseases and improve health outcomes.
Holistic approach: Community medicine considers the whole person – including their social, economic, and environmental circumstances – to provide extensive care.
Collaborative spirit: Community medicine often involves collaboration between healthcare providers, community organizations, and patients, fostering a sense of community and shared responsibility for health.
